Hot dogs more popular than burgers in Minnesota for Fourth of July

 

Getty Images/iStockphoto

By a few unscientific estimates, the average Fourth of July plate in MInnesota will consist of a hot dog (or bratwurst), pasta salad and red-white-and-blue fruit pizza.

Two-thirds of Americans plan to host or attend a holiday cookout for Independence Day, according to a National Retail Federation survey. That's the best barbecue attendance since 2017.

Here's what's on the menu.

On the grill

When the grillmaster asks, "Hot dog or hamburger?" the majority of Minnesotans are going to ask for a dog (or brat).
